Plastic Fading / Refurb
The OEM fan shroud on my 69 project is in good shape except for some non-uniform color fading. I've cleaned them with soap and water and tried simple things like ArmorAll without much luck. Is there some sort of buffing compound that helps? Or, is there a plastic coating available to restore the original look? Thanks in advance.
